[This study extends our previously reported observations that various immunological factors are associated with the occurrence of histologically proven recurrent hepatitis C. The two specific issues investigated were to confirm the associations of MHC alleles and donor/recipient mismatch with the occurrence of recurrent hepatitis C in an independent cohort of newly transplanted patients and to look for immunologic and nonimmunologic variables affecting the severity of the recurrent disease.].
